Fraud

Lincoln Street

On Wednesday, 5/31/2023 at approximately 6:23 pm an Officer took a fraud report from a resident of Lincoln Street. The victim was contacted by the “Publishing Clearing House” and informed they were eligible for a $15,000,000 reward. To claim the reward, the victim had to provide a representative with a $125 Visa Gift Card. The victim did so then reported the scam to the PD. An investigation was opened.
